ground swell
/graʊnd_swɛl/
noun
11 letters16 points in Scrabble®21 points in WWF®
DEFINITIONS2
NOUN
1
A broad and deep undulation of the ocean.
2
An obvious change of public opinion or political sentiment that occurs without leadership or overt expression.
“there was a ground swell of antiwar sentiment”
